Output 34f7ac1274a5696536ee7419a3db95d7ec9680b9e12792c054cee3c89e627382:0

value
46584433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d68f641508c38053cf9e9f2c52492f00754698 OP_EQUAL
address
MFBJeUzDhSZHnUH4GEjJivsZECXcsSALH6
transaction
34f7ac1274a5696536ee7419a3db95d7ec9680b9e12792c054cee3c89e627382
spent
true